什么是加州的“严格责任”?

严格责任意味着,如果产品在出厂时就存在缺陷,制造商、分销商和零售商必须对造成的伤害承担自动责任。在普通疏忽案中,您需要证明公司“不小心”;但在产品责任案中,您只需证明:

  1. 产品存在缺陷。
  2. 您是在合理使用该产品。
  3. 该缺陷是导致您受伤的直接原因。

产品缺陷的三大类别

  1. 制造缺陷(Manufacturing Defect): 设计没问题,但个别产品在生产线中出了错(例如:某台车的刹车片安装错误)。
  2. 设计缺陷(Design Defect): 整个产品线都存在安全隐患。在 2026 年,这已扩展到软件设计,如社交媒体中被判定为“过度成瘾”或具有危险算法的界面。
  3. 警告缺陷(Warning Defect): 厂家未能对产品中隐藏的危险提供足够的警告或说明(例如:缺乏高温烫伤警告的电子产品)。

What is "Strict Liability" in California?

Strict liability means that a manufacturer, distributor, or retailer is automatically liable for injuries caused by their product if it was defective when it left their hands. Unlike a standard negligence case, you do not have to prove that the company was "lazy" or "careless." You only need to prove that the product was defective and that the defect caused your injury.

The Three Pillars of Product Defects

Under California law, products are typically found defective in one of three ways:

  1. Manufacturing Defects: A "one-off" error where a specific item was built incorrectly (e.g., a car with a missing bolt or a contaminated batch of pharmaceuticals).
  2. Design Defects: The product was built perfectly according to the blueprint, but the blueprint itself is inherently dangerous. In 2026, this has expanded to include software design defects, such as social media algorithms or "infinite scroll" features found to be "unreasonably dangerous."
  3. Warning Defects (Failure to Warn): The product is safe if used correctly, but the manufacturer failed to provide adequate instructions or warn of non-obvious dangers (e.g., a power tool without a "kickback" warning).

The 2026 Shift: Software and "Dark Patterns"

As of 2026, California courts have begun applying strict products liability to software architecture. A record-breaking $6 million jury award in March 2026 against an app developer for "addictive design" marks a new era. Furthermore, AB 656 now requires large platforms to avoid "dark patterns" that prevent users from exercising their rights.
